Subscribe NowNEW DELHI: Assam Public Service Commission (APSC) has announced the Combined Competitive (Preliminary) Examination 2023 schedule on the official website, apsc.nic.in. The commission recently postponed the APSC CCE prelims 2023 exam by a day to March 18.
“The list of candidates along with roll numbers and e-admission certificates will be uploaded on February 26 and February 27 respectively in the Commission's website www.apsc.nic.in ,” the APSC said. Candidates should note that the e-admission certificates will not be sent separately by post.
The APSC CCE prelims exam 2023 will have two papers - general studies 1 and general studies 2. The two papers will have objective-type and multiple-choice questions (MCQs) and will be held for a duration of 2 hours.
APSC CCE prelims 2023 schedule
Those candidates who qualify in the preliminary examination will have to appear in the APSC CCE Main exam 2024 for determining the final merit list. The minimum passing percentage to qualify the prelims exam is 33%.

All those PwBD candidates who have registered for APSC CCE preliminary exam in the categories of blindness (VI), locomotor disability (both arm affected-BA) and cerebral palsy and require scribe will have to submit a request to the commission by February 29 along with their name, roll number and application ID during office hours. The PwBD candidates who will make their own arrangement will also have to intimate the commission by February 29.
Additionally, in case of any queries candidates will have send their e-mail at cceapsc@gmail.com from February 27 to March 10 by 5 pm.
